What are the most significant cases or transactions that your legal team has recently been involved in?

The most significant case we were involved in concerns the closing of the deal with Xuan Thien Group, one of the main developers in Vietnam, for the acquisition of two operating solar PV projects totalling 255 MWp which are under a 20-year PPA at US$93.5/MWh. I was a member of the working team to provide legal support at local level. The deal was reached for a total consideration of US$284m and it is expected to be a first step in the establishment of a long-term relationship between Xuan Thien Group and EDPR to jointly explore additional opportunities in the region. With such transaction, EDPR doubled its operational capacity in Vietnam, strengthening its presence in the Asia Pacific region, a market where it entered in 2021.

Could you share an example of a time when you came up with an innovation that improved how your legal team works and did not come at a large expense?

As in-house counsel, our team receives many requests from many teams, from giving legal advice to reviewing legal documents and contracts. We share the legal team’s knowledge and practical experiences across the teams in ways that make people’s lives easier and more efficient.

We standardise templates for some typical types of agreements in order to streamline the contract drafting. We automate, systematise, and virtualise, wherever practical, the documentation and other repetitive tasks such as those related to corporate secretarial activities.

How do you see the general counsel role evolving in Vietnam over the next five-ten years?

In the next five to ten years, I believe the role of general counsel will be much more evolutive.

Possessing strong legal expertise is obviously the most crucial qualification for being a general counsel. However, given the challenges of the uncertainties and constantly changing business and legal framework in Vietnam, risk management is also an important area of focus for general counsel, where they are required to anticipate and identify potential risks and suggest effective risk mitigation approaches. General counsel will also be expected to play a more important role in providing insights on legal and regulatory matters relating to their industry and offering pragmatic business suggestion and guidance to management.

What are some of the main trends impacting your industry in Vietnam?

Renewable energy is an inevitable solution and trend of the energy sector today in the world. In the context of combating climate change and developing a green economy, this is a top priority for many countries around the world. Realising the importance of the renewable energy industry, over the past years, the Vietnamese Government has issued many mechanisms and policies to encourage the development of renewable energy sources. Vietnam’s renewable energy sector is one of the most vibrant in Southeast Asia presenting significant opportunities for both domestic and foreign investors.
